Description

Prime West Sacramento location just steps from the Sacramento River and scenic walking trail! This updated tri-level home offers 3 bedrooms, 3 full baths, an attached garage, owned solar, and a newer roof (2018). Enjoy the convenience of restaurants, coffee shops, and local favorites right outside your door, plus easy access to Old Sacramento via the river walk, Downtown Sacramento, DOCO, Sutter Health Park, and Drakes: The Barn. Ideal for investors, a second home, or anyone seeking low-maintenance living near all that Sacramento has to offer while tucked away in a peaceful riverside setting.

283 McDowell Ln, West Sacramento, CA 95605 is a 3 bedroom, 3 bathroom, 1,619 sqft single-family home built in 2007. This property is not currently available for sale. 283 McDowell Ln was last sold on Jun 18, 2026 for $460,000 (8% lower than the asking price of $499,000). The current Trulia Estimate for 283 McDowell Ln is $496,900.
